Dean Trafford '82

Dean Roy Trafford, 61, of Bridgton, Maine, passed away on Oct. 27, 2025, following complications from heart surgery. He was born in Lewiston, Maine, to the late Virginia and Donald Trafford.

Dean grew up in western Maine and graduated from Fryeburg Academy, Class of 1982. He also attended the University of Maine at Orono.

A lifelong outdoorsman, Dean was an avid skier from a young age. He shared his passion by teaching his children to ski at 2 years old at Pleasant Mountain, later tackling many mountains together, including Tuckerman’s Ravine.

Dean also enjoyed boating, snowmobiling and traveling throughout New England for snocross racing with his son.

Dean made concrete work his life’s career. He began with JB Concrete and later founded Trafford Concrete, a business his son proudly continues today. Through his craft and strong work ethic, Dean built and helped build many homes for his family. He had a sharp mathematical mind and took great pride in building of all kinds.

He was predeceased by his parents, and his brothers Danny and Donnie.

Dean is survived by his partner, Delores Derosier; his two children, Katie (Tommy) Fadden and Brian (Missy) Trafford; his five beloved grandchildren, Noah and Myla Trafford, and Chase, Quinn, and Reid Fadden; his siblings Donna (Darryl) Ward, Darryl (Susan) Trafford, Debbie (Harry) Payton, and Darlene (Clayton) Leavitt; his sisters-in-law Terri and Shelly; and many nieces and nephews.
